Output 1ae0d17c56b6efd9a375c90d884d15e69aca356c548e68b98afc1bb2281155c2:11

value
2692619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f7f68f35bca98449db64383b0f7dba2c3c84409 OP_EQUAL
address
336xh29ko7Ww48FJPKzy7V9oEEKeVxP1Th
transaction
1ae0d17c56b6efd9a375c90d884d15e69aca356c548e68b98afc1bb2281155c2
confirmations
290660
spent
true